TUESDAY 2 June saw the first round of the Gloucester Veteran Golfers Championships with a fine round from Chris Steele showing the way in a good-sized field in ideal weather conditions.
The day’s event was an Individual Stroke sponsored by Joyce & Roy Crichton and the winner was Chris Steele with a net score of 71. Runner up was Peter Sate, 76, and balls were won by Trevor Sharp, Paul Griffiths, Hugh Torode 77, Ken Kelly 78, Arthur Poynting 79, and, on a count back from the field Peter McIntyre 80.
The trophy for the player with the least number of putts in their round was Peter McIntyre
The Nearest-to-the-Pin trophy at the 4th and 13th holes was won by Chris Steele. At the shorter 6th and 15th holes that honour was won by Dale Rabbett and Chris Steele.
On Tuesday 9 June the Veteran Golfers played the second round of their Championships with the third and final round due on 16 June.
